As a teacher over the years I've collected quite a few resources including text-books.
My thinking was that..."This is a good text. I'll use it with my own kids and grandkids."
I taught across the curriculum so I had books from a range of subjects.
Some have stood the test of time.
I could teach to the subject using most of the Maths texts despite some changes to the way that subject is now taught.
But the Science texts are pretty much redundant.
Even though a lot of the material is still accurate things like planetary info, periodic tables etc have undergone serious revision.
It would confuse the reader who wouldn't be sure what was right and what was inaccurate
History/Social Studies texts from the sixties and seventies have at their centre a UK/Empire bias.
Indigenous culture gets a page or two...if that.
Atlas and Geography texts have the same issues as Science. Yugoslavia and Czechoslovakia no longer exist, and despite Putin's 'valiant' attempts the Soviet Union is now several independent countries. There are many new countries in Africa and Asia.
Yep,...knowledge is only what's known and accepted at the time, and subject to change at a later date.
